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 761440-55-5 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 7,6,1,4,4 and 0 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 5 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 761440-55:
(8*7)+(7*6)+(6*1)+(5*4)+(4*4)+(3*0)+(2*5)+(1*5)=155
155 % 10 = 5
So 761440-55-5 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
